Betty Ann Bunch was born to Birdie Leona (Stoffle) and Homer Braxton Keeton in Branson, MO, on August 25, 1925 and went home to the Lord and her loved ones on November 2, 2013. She was preceded in death by her parents, her brothers, Charles and Harold Keeton and a sister Mary Lou Keeton. She was married to Victor Thomas Bunch who also preceded her in death on May 25, 1981. Betty is survived by her sons, Charles Victor Bunch, Sr., his wife Judith of Republic, MO and Louie Michael Bunch, Sr., his wife Deborah of Springfield, MO., four grandchildren; Vickie Campbell, Charles Bunch, Jr., Jennifer Kent and Louie M. Bunch, Jr., 11 great-grandchildren, seven great-great-grandchildren and a brother, Don Keeton and his wife Helen of Springfield, MO., along with numerous nieces and nephews. She was loved by all for her sweet spirit and quick wit. Betty worked in the dry cleaning business and was a longtime employee of Crank’s Drug Store. She loved her little house, enjoyed working in her yard and enjoyed her many beautiful flowers.
